Cute Outfits for a Concert

Before deciding on an outfit, make sure you ask yourself these questions:

  1. What type of concert is it? (Rock, jazz, hip-hop, symphony, etc.)
  2. What type of venue? (Outdoor, indoor, a stadium, a club, etc.)
  3. What will the weather be like? (If the concert is outdoors, make sure you are prepared in case it rains, or it’s snowing, or it’s very hot so you can dress accordingly!)
  4. Will you be standing or sitting? (This will heavily influence your footwear, my friends.)
  5. Does the concert take place at night or in the daytime?

Once you answer these questions for yourself, now it’s time to get into some of our top tips for planning concert attire!

  • Wear flats, sneakers, or other comfortable shoes. This is more pertinent if you are attending a concert where you will be standing or dancing most of the time. Obviously, this may be different for an opera or symphony concert where you are sitting most of the time.
  • Go easy on the layers. Wear something you can remove and tie around your waist if you get too warm, but think twice before piling on the scarves, hats or other pieces that you couldn’t easily stash away if the need demanded it!
  • Avoid open-toed shoes. Again, this applies to concerts that require standing. If you plan on rocking out down in the pit then you are definitely going to have your toes stomped on! Avoid flip-flops or any kind of shoe where your toes are exposed. (Unless it’s for a concert on the beach; this is where knowing your venue is important!)
  • Wear a crossbody purse. This is great for keeping your essentials close on your body so you can jump around, dance, and have fun worry-free!

What shoes should you wear to a concert? ›

Close-toed shoes are typically going to be the best option for footwear at concerts. Concerts and music festivals can get crowded, and with the audience and concert-goers walking around, jumping, and dropping things, you want to protect your feet from these potential hazards.

Should I wear heels to a concert? ›

Heels (or wedges) are a great look. Only wear heels that you are comfortable enough in that you can stand for five hours straight without needing to sit down. Comfortable flats are a better choice. Keep in mind you will be on your feet most of the time and might be dancing.

What do you wear to a concert in the rain? ›

Wear a raincoat, poncho or umbrella. Bring an extra pair of shoes to swap out during the show. Pack a towel or blanket to sit on if you're sitting on the lawn. Wear waterproof shoes and socks — even if you have to sacrifice comfort for them.

How should I dress for a rock concert? ›

To dress for a rock concert, think about your layered clothes in terms of a cohesive outfit. When choosing colors, opt for a mostly dark outfit with a few accents in a bold color. For instance, you can wear black pants and red shoes with a black sweater layered over a bright red tank top or T-shirt.
